Supplies on Hand
An accounting term representing the total value of the physical goods, materials, and supplies a company possesses that have not been used yet.
Net Cash Flow
The difference between a company's cash inflows and outflows within a specified period.
Investing Activities
Financial transactions related to the acquisition or disposal of long-term assets and investments, considered part of the cash flow statement.
Equipment Purchase
The acquisition of machinery or office equipment, usually classified as a capital expense, to be used in the operations of a business.
